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early on can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ent safety hazards. But, many homeowners ignore the warning signs, thinking they’re minor issues. Don’t make this mistake. Our team has identified the most common warning signs of water damage, and we’re here to guide you through them.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show hidden water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your condo, it may be a sign of water damage behind your walls or under your floors.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can show a leaky roof or pipe. If you notice water stains on your ceilings or walls, it’s essential to investigate the source of the leak and address it immediately.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it may be a sign of water damage that needs immediate attention.

Increased Water Bills

Increased water bills can show a hidden leak. If you notice a sudden increase in your water bills, it may be a sign of a hidden leak that needs to be addressed.

Mold Growth

Mold growth can show poor air quality. If you notice mold growth in your condo, it’s essential to address the issue immediately to prevent health problems and further damage.

Condo Water Damage Restoration Cost in Lantana, TX

The cost of Condo Water Damage Restoration in Lantana, TX,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ates and works with you to develop a customized solution that meets your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the issue.
Water Extraction $1,000 – $5,000 The amount of water extracted and the equ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 – $6,000 The size of the affected area and the type of drying equipment needed.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ning products used.
Repair and Rebuilding $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ed.
